I'm searching for my missing O'Hara, still. I have been throwing countless credits into the vast pool on Scotlands People and I have not been able to come up with anything. It's starting to hurt my credit card!
Can anyone help me locate
Edward O'Hara
Married to Sarah Bashford.
No birth dates, marriage dates, etc. And because I have no dates, I cannot find anything on either of them on Scotland's People.
My only lead on the two of them is they had a son, Patrick O'Hara (birthplace unknown) born in or around 1806 (his age listed on the death certificate in 1866 was 60, so I would assume he was born around 1806, give or take a year).
Patrick was married in 1841 in Glasgow/Lanark first to a Catherine Ann O'Neill, then again in 1857 in St Nicholas/Aberdeen to Ann McDonald . I got the information for Patrick and Catherine's marriage off the Family Search LDS website, however their marriage record is not listed on SP.
Can anyone help me with Edward O'Hara and Sarah Bashford?
Thanks.

Marriage is listed under the RC records
O'HARA
PATRICK
&
O'NEILL
CATHERINE
date
11/8/1841
at
Glasgow, St Andrew's
-
A baptism also in the RC records
O'HARA
JOHN
son of
PATRICK O'HARA and CATHARINE O'NEIL
Born 18/2/1844
Baptized 27/2/1844
at
Dundee, St Andrew's
